Web30 de set. de 2024 · Requirements vs. Recommendations. In general, competitive colleges require at least two years of foreign language classes in high school. As you'll see below, Stanford University would like to see three or more years, and Harvard University urges applicants to take four years. Luwian, a language spoken and written in ancient Turkey some 3,000 years ago, may not seem like the most ... Web26 de set. de 2016 · Children learn speech and language when adults talk to them. Children learn speech and language by listening, watching, babbling, exploring, copying, responding, interacting and playing with others. They learn language at a phenomenal rate in their early years.
